From 1990c899dd6327cf0df5b7040788d422ba820a3a Mon Sep 17 00:00:00 2001 From: Jonas 'Sortie' Termansen Date: Sun, 27 Nov 2016 11:16:10 +0100 Subject: [PATCH] Fix not offering setting a resolution with one display. --- sysinstall/sysinstall.c | 2 +- sysinstall/sysupgrade.c |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/sysinstall/sysinstall.c b/sysinstall/sysinstall.c index 9c0c8b02..cf719b77 100644 --- a/sysinstall/sysinstall.c +++ b/sysinstall/sysinstall.c @@ -540,7 +540,7 @@ int main(void) dgdn.name.byte_size = 0; dgdn.name.str = NULL; if ( ioctl(1, TIOCGDISPLAYS, &gdisplays) == 0 && - 1 < gdisplays.count && + 0 < gdisplays.count && (dgdn.device = display.device, true) && (dispmsg_issue(&dgdn, sizeof(dgdn)) == 0 || errno != ENODEV) ) { diff --git a/sysinstall/sysupgrade.c b/sysinstall/sysupgrade.c index e1f73382..ac9d5d5c 100644 --- a/sysinstall/sysupgrade.c +++ b/sysinstall/sysupgrade.c @@ -435,7 +435,7 @@ int main(void) dgdn.name.byte_size = 0; dgdn.name.str = NULL; if ( ioctl(1, TIOCGDISPLAYS, &gdisplays) == 0 && - 1 < gdisplays.count && + 0 < gdisplays.count && (dgdn.device = display.device, true) && (dispmsg_issue(&dgdn, sizeof(dgdn)) == 0 || errno != ENODEV) ) {